Sec. 247a. Records of action on policy relating to open-market 
        operation and policies determined generally; inclusion in report 
        to Congress
        
    The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System shall keep a 
complete record of the action taken by the Board and by the Federal Open 
Market Committee upon all questions of policy relating to open-market 
operations and shall record therein the votes taken in connection with 
the determination of open-market policies and the reasons underlying the 
action of the Board and the Committee in each instance. The Board shall 
keep a similar record with respect to all questions of policy determined 
by the Board, and shall include in its annual report to the Congress a 
full account of the action so taken during the preceding year with 
respect to open-market policies and operations and with respect to the 
policies determined by it and shall include in such report a copy of the 
records required to be kept under the provisions of this section.

(Dec. 23, 1913, ch. 6, Sec. 10 (par.), as added Aug. 23, 1935, ch. 614, 
title II, Sec. 203(d), 49 Stat. 705.)

                          Codification

    Section is comprised of tenth par. of section 10 of act Dec. 23, 
1913, as added Aug. 23, 1935. For classification to this title of other 
pars. of section 10, see Codification note set out under section 241 of 
this title.
